Cross-Site Scripting Vulnerability in Micro Focus Enterprise Developer and Server
CVE-2017-7422

5.4MEDIUM

What is CVE-2017-7422?

Reflected and stored Cross-Site Scripting (XSS) vulnerabilities exist in the esfadmingui component of Micro Focus Enterprise Developer and Enterprise Server versions 2.3, 2.3 Update 1 (prior to Hotfix 8), and 2.3 Update 2 (prior to Hotfix 9). These vulnerabilities enable remote authenticated attackers to exploit improper validation of user inputs, allowing them to bypass certain security mechanisms. Note that esfadmingui is not enabled by default, which may limit exposure unless explicitly configured.

Affected Version(s)

Micro Focus Enterprise Developer, Micro Focus Enterprise Server 2.3 before 2.3 Update 1, 2.3 Update 1 before Hotfix 8, 2.3 Update 2 before Hotfix 9
